The amount of destruction caused by earthquake vibrations is affected by?

The amount of destruction caused by earthquake vibrations is affected by factors such as the magnitude of the earthquake, the proximity of the earthquake to populated areas, the type of soil and rock present in the region, and the construction standards of buildings and infrastructure.

What caused the Colossus of Rhodes destruction?

The statue stood for 54 years until Rhodes was hit by the 226 BC Rhodes earthquake and it was tumbled down.


What are four factors that affects the amount of destruction caused by earthquake vibrations?

Four factors that affect the amount of destruction caused by earthquake vibrations include the earthquake's magnitude, which determines the energy released; the depth of the earthquake's focus, as shallower quakes tend to cause more surface damage; the distance from populated areas, where closer proximity results in greater destruction; and the local geological conditions, such as soil type and building structures, which can amplify vibrations and influence the level of damage.
